Pet Memorial Services

       

    My wife and I consider our pets to be our kids, albeit furrier. We play with them, walk them, take them travelling & ensure their health is taken care of. We feed them, spoil them, groom & bathe them. Sometimes we let them sleep on the bed but they always have a very special place in our hearts.


    When it came time for us to farewell one of our beloved pets, there was a range of products we could buy through our vet, such as a headstone, a hair clipping, her paw print and many more. However, there was no option for a ceremony at all, no sense of occasion to mark our loss. Therefore, I decided to write & deliver our own memorial. The ceremony gave us a proper sense of closure, of occasion and acknowledgement of our pain. It commemorated a time of loss, reflection and love, that we hold dear. 


   The memorial helped us to remember, and share, some good times as well as some naughty and funny stories. It allowed us to reflect on the life that was, and all that we had to be grateful for. Often society can too easily dismiss the pain and grief of losing a pet, this is known as disenfranchised grief. I’m calling for this to stop, for us to be able to acknowledge our pain and process our grief.
